Early Life and Musical Beginnings

Our story begins in Honolulu, Hawaii, where Bruno was born into a musically inclined family. Growing up, his father, Pete Hernandez, was a percussionist, and his mother, Bernadette San Pedro Bayot, was a hula dancer. Talk about a vibrant upbringing! Surrounded by such rich musical influences, it's no surprise that Bruno started performing at a young age. I mean, can you imagine a little Bruno impersonating Elvis Presley at just four years old? That's some serious dedication right there! He performed with his family's band, The Love Notes, showcasing his impressive vocal skills and stage presence early on. These early experiences were critical in shaping his musical identity, giving him a solid foundation in various genres like R&B, rock, and funk. This diverse exposure would later become a hallmark of his unique sound. By the time he was a teenager, Bruno knew that music was his calling. He moved to Los Angeles to pursue his dreams, a bold move that would eventually pay off big time. Breakthrough and Rise to Fame

Now, let’s jump into Bruno's breakthrough! After moving to Los Angeles, he faced the typical struggles of an aspiring artist. But instead of getting discouraged, he honed his songwriting skills. He co-wrote hits for artists like Flo Rida, Brandy, and Sugababes. Writing "Right Round" for Flo Rida was a major turning point, showcasing his ability to craft catchy and commercially successful songs. This success gave him credibility and opened doors for him to focus on his solo career. In 2010, Bruno released his debut studio album, "Doo-Wops & Hooligans," and BAM! It was an instant hit. Tracks like "Just the Way You Are" and "Grenade" topped the charts worldwide. Suddenly, everyone knew the name Bruno Mars. "Just the Way You Are" became an anthem of self-acceptance and love, resonating with millions. "Grenade," with its raw emotion and powerful vocals, showed a different side of Bruno, proving his versatility as an artist. The album's success wasn't just about the catchy tunes; it was about the authenticity and emotion he poured into his music. He wasn't just singing songs; he was telling stories, and people connected with that. The album earned him numerous awards and nominations, including a Grammy Award for Best Male Pop Vocal Performance. Major Albums and Hit Songs

Let's break down some of Bruno’s iconic albums and tracks, shall we? "Doo-Wops & Hooligans" was just the beginning. Then came "Unorthodox Jukebox" in 2012, which featured hits like "Locked Out of Heaven" and "When I Was Your Man." This album showed his evolution as an artist, exploring different sounds and pushing his creative boundaries. "Locked Out of Heaven" was a rock-infused anthem that became a global sensation, while "When I Was Your Man" showcased his raw emotional vulnerability and vocal prowess. These songs solidified his status as a versatile and dynamic artist. In 2016, he dropped "24K Magic," a full-on funk and R&B throwback that had everyone dancing. The title track, "24K Magic," was an instant party starter, and the album as a whole was a celebration of old-school funk and soul. It was a bold move, but it paid off big time, earning him critical acclaim and numerous awards, including the Grammy Award for Album of the Year. Of course, we can’t forget "Uptown Funk," his collaboration with Mark Ronson. This song was EVERYWHERE! It’s one of the best-selling singles of all time and a true cultural phenomenon. Its infectious groove and Bruno's charismatic vocals made it an instant classic.
